In partnership with Silver Airways, Azul has launched a strategic codeshare agreement to provide Brazilian travelers with seamless connections to Florida and the Caribbean. Customers flying from Brazil to Fort Lauderdale and Orlando will find enhanced access to prominent tourist spots. From Orlando, Azul passengers can now easily travel to Key West and Fort Lauderdale.
